The video tutorial introduces graphing in three dimensions, starting with the basics of the distance formula in two dimensions and extending it to three dimensions by adding a z-coordinate. It explains how to graph points in 3D space using x, y, and z axes, and provides a visual analogy of moving along the edges of a box. The tutorial also covers the distance formula in 3D, which is an extension of the Pythagorean theorem, and introduces the midpoint formula for three-dimensional points. The instructor plans to use computer tools to aid visualization and understanding.
